什么是' - '文件是指在我的主目录中?

时间:2015-02-07 00:58:36

标签: linux unix command-line terminal ls

正在运行ls -l给我输出

-rw-r--r--  1 myusrN  mygrpN   19517440 Dec 17 00:00 –

其次是主目录。

这是否与stdin / stdout或当前正在运行的某个进程有关?

1 个答案:

答案 0 :(得分:1)

看起来该文件的名称为Unicode EN-DASH,十六进制代码\u2013),而不是-ASCII hyphen,十六进制代码{{1 }})。

使用连字符键入\u002Dcat -不起作用,因为这不是文件名。它们没有错误,因为nano -被解释为stdin;这就是他们看起来空白的原因。

您需要使用en-dashes键入-cat –。或者尝试:

nano –